Transaction 602ec5c3da0edd8c389da17cdfb267d35d692211768b438925cfbf65f22c9f0b

block
63ef0fe13f126b4269ac3c37afe2253f5045912cc533129c64abe7d0a5414643

1 Input

24 Outputs